Abstract: Relation of neck circumference and relative muscle strength and cardiovascular risk factors in sedentary womenRelação da circunferência do pescoço com a força muscular relativa e os fatores de risco cardiovascular em mulheres sedentárias ). Based on the neck circumference, the sample was divided into two groups: Group Circumference <35cm (n=27) and Group Circumference ≥35cm (n=33) to compare relative muscle strength and cardiovascular risk factors. “…Neck circumference was obtained with the subject sitting with the head in the Frankfort horizontal plane position. Briefly, a measuring tape was applied around the neck inferior to the laryngeal prominence and perpendicular to the long axis of the neck, while the minimal circumference was measured and recorded to the nearest 0.1 cm [26]. Waist circumference was measured at the midpoint between the lower rib margin, hip circumference was measured at the widest portion of the buttocks and the body adiposity index (BAI) was determined by the following formula: (BAI  =  [(hip circumference)/((height)1.5)–18)] [27].…”
